The Eight Sentences: 

Louella said, “Bye bye, now,” and lowered the receiver of her vintage 1963 telephone onto its cradle. She went into the kitchen and selected her favorite glass from the cabinet over the sink. One of these days, I’ll splurge and get a wine stem. This glass the Welch’s grape jelly came in is fine for now. She poured it half full of Bell’Agio Chianti, held it to her nose and looked back at the bottle. Hmm...vintage 2012. Oh well, two tears in a bucket.
By the time she was settled into her recliner, the glass was almost empty.

The Back Story: 
In this scene from my third novel (a WIP, A Year Without Killing) Mrs. Johnson is back at home after a mugging and purse snatching. She's safe but upset. She was the recipient of the good deed from Claudia Barry, mentioned in THIS BLOG a few weeks ago.
